英文摘要The variations of the northern hemispheric hadley circulation in winter and the southern hemispheric hadley circulation in summer and their connections with tropical sea surface temperature (sst) on interannual and interdecadal scale are studied by use of ncep/ncar wind data and noaa data.. it is indicated that the winter northern hemispheric hadley circulation not only exhibits remarkably interannual and interdecadal variability, but also shows a positive trend. accompanying the strengthened winter northern hemispheric hadley circulation, its center shifts southward and its height ascends. the summer southern hemispheric hadley circulation, lacking an obvious trend, exhibits decadal variations with strong, weak and strong pattern. the results also show that a positive correlation between the northern hemispheric hadley circulation and the nino3 region sst in winter exists, and this correlation changes on the interdecadal scale. it is also revealed that nino3 region sst is positively correlated with the northern hemispheric hadley circulation in winter and negatively correlated with the southern hemispheric hadley circulation in summer on the interannual scale, which means when sst in the mid-east pacific becomes warmer (colder), both winter and summer hadley circulations get stronger (weaker).
